AI Technical Summary
The outer diameter of conventional cables cannot be further reduced while maintaining the same length, resulting in the length not meeting usage requirements and the joints being prone to damage.
Cable components and connectors using specific materials and structural designs include a spiral tinned copper outer shield, a PFA material assembly layer, an inner shield, and a conductor, combined with protective components to ensure connection stability and length meet requirements.
This achieves the goal of meeting length requirements while reducing the outer diameter, and improves the stability and protection of the joint connection, avoiding bending damage at the joint.

TECHNICAL FIELD
[0001] The utility model relates to cable technology field, concretely is a cable of small outer diameter. BACKGROUND
[0002] Cable is a kind of multi-core wire for transmitting electric energy or signal, usually by one or more mutually insulated conductive wire core is formed, outer wrapping has sealed sheath, sometimes still adds outer sheath. The main function of cable is transmission electric (magnetic) energy, information or realizes electromagnetic energy conversion.
[0003] Because the cable of conventional 1.0 specification use length can only reach 1.65 meters, and the cable of 1.8 specification use length can only reach 3.5 meters, if want to keep 3 meters test length, its internal specification cannot change, still be 38AWG shielded twisted pair, if reduce a group of case, outer diameter can be reduced to 1.65, if continue to reduce outer diameter, need to change the internal specification, but again lead to length to meet the use needs. UTILITY MODEL CONTENT
[0004] The utility model aims at providing a kind of cable of small outer diameter to solve the problems presented in the above background.
[0005] To achieve the above object, the utility model provides the following technical scheme: a kind of cable of small outer diameter, including cable member and first connector, the one end of cable member is equipped with first connector, and the one end of cable member away from first connector is equipped with second connector, and the junction between first connector, second connector and cable member is provided with protection component, the cable member includes sheath, outer shield layer, assembly layer, first wire, inner shield layer, first conductor, second conductor and third wire, the inner wall of sheath is provided with outer shield layer, and the inside of outer shield layer is provided with assembly layer, and the inside of assembly layer is symmetrically provided with first wire up and down, and the outer surface of first wire is covered with inner shield layer, the inside of sheath is also arranged with first conductor, the second conductor and third wire are respectively arranged left and right between the up and down of first wire.
[0006] Further, the outer shield layer is provided with a spiral tin-plated copper wire structure, and the sheath is coated on the outer surface of the outer shield layer, and the outer shield layer is made of PFA material, and the assembly layer is made of PET material with a metal coating.
[0007] Further, the first wire is made of 40AWGX2STP silver-plated copper alloy wire and coated with PFA material on the outer surface, and the inner shield layer is made of A1-MY1AR+Drain 40AG Siver copper-plated alloy material and coated with PET material on the outer surface.
[0008] Further, the first conductor is made of 40 AWG X6C copper-plated alloy wire and coated with PFA material on the outer surface, the second conductor is made of 38 AWG XIC silver-plated copper wire and coated with PFA material on the outer surface, and the third conductor is made of MCC 40 AWG wire.
[0009] Further, the first connector includes a main connector, a butt joint block, a butt joint terminal and a sealing ring, the butt joint block is horizontally arranged on the edge surface of the far end of the main connector away from the cable member, the butt joint terminal is horizontally arranged on the middle of the side of the main connector away from the cable member, and the sealing ring is arranged on the surface of the end of the butt joint terminal away from the main connector.
[0010] Further, the butt joint block and the main connector are arranged in an integrated structure, and the butt joint terminal and the cable member are electrically connected.
[0011] Further, the second connector includes a secondary connector, a limiting block, a fastening sleeve and a butt joint pin, the limiting block is horizontally arranged on the edge surface of the far end of the secondary connector away from the cable member, the fastening sleeve is horizontally arranged on the middle of the side of the secondary connector away from the cable member, and the butt joint pin is arranged in the fastening sleeve.
[0012] Further, the inner surface structure of the fastening sleeve matches the outer surface structure of the butt joint terminal with the sealing ring arranged on one end, and the outer surface structures of the limiting block and the butt joint block match each other.
